If you have an iPod with a video player and would like to load it up with additional movies, the movies have to be converted into the MPEG 4 file format that is recognized by iPod. Some movie download websites have iPod ready movies that have already been converted. Movies that are not converted can be done so by downloading a free files conversion software program.
Most popular video conversion software programs available on the internet can handle this for you. These programs convert file formats from WMV, MOV, VOB, MPEG, AVI and other popular files formats used by many movies. Some programs are free of charge while premium programs require payment.
Aside from covering movies and films into the proper file format, you should also check to see if the movies are in a 640 by 480 video format. This is the format that all iPod viewers use. If the movie is not then the picture quality will be poor. Believe it or not there are software programs that can handle this too.
A 640 by 480 screen resolution is the best resolution for delivering crystal clear pictures on an iPod. If the movie does not match exactly, you will still be able to watch the movie but in less quality than it would normally be. It all depends on your personal preferences when it comes to quality and clarity.
Ipod video players are also great for storing and playing home movies and videos. You may have a recent video of friends, family or loved ones that you took while you where on vacation. These movies can easily be converted into MPEG 4 file formats by using QuickTime 7 Pro that is available for download.
So how do you transfer home videos to you iPod? It is very easy. Once you transfer the video file from your digital camcorder to you desktop computer, download QuickTime 7 Pro and start the program. You will see the title of the video that you want to transfer and convert in the top menu.
The file conversion starts as soon as you click the title of the movie and select convert. The computer will then complete the process for you. If you want to monitor the progress of the file conversion, QuickTime 7 Pro comes with a progress bar so you can monitor the conversion.
Once the conversion is complete for your home movie, you will be required to synchronize the movie on your computer with the iPod software before it can be transferred to your iPod. The synchronization process works the same way with home videos as it does with storing songs on your iPod.
